Published in 2019 at "New Journal of Chemistry"

DOI: 10.1039/c9nj03184g

Abstract: Novel yellow thermally activated delayed fluorescence (TADF) emitters were developed for full-TADF white organic light-emitting diodes with a stable CRI of 72 and efficiencies of 48.22 cd A−1 and 20.16%. read more here.
